Job DetailsSalary $90,000 - $130,000 per year. Lead and coordinate with subcontractors and vendors to ensure the successful completion and delivery of projects. Cultivate and sustain a collaborative and professional working atmosphere within the project team, providing leadership through staff development and mentorship. Aid senior management in defining and validating project scope, fees, budgets, and contractual agreements with consultants.
Engage with clients to ascertain functional and specific requirements, and compile design information including specifications, materials, colors, equipment, estimated costs, and construction timelines. Maintain consistent and timely communication of project details between clients, internal teams, consultants, and contractors to address technical issues throughout the project lifecycle.
Utilize Deltek Vision tools to manage projects, including creating work plans encompassing budgets, scopes, consultants, schedules, fees, costs, and additional services. Collaborate in the preparation of project presentations and conduct work sessions with clients and consultants during schematic, design development, and contract document phases.
Review project documents for compliance with building codes and accessibility standards, ensuring adherence to our established guidelines. Oversee construction document accuracy in reflecting design intent and ensuring project profitability. Implement and uphold the Quality Assurance Program throughout the project duration.
Identify potential business opportunities and foster existing client relationships, while actively seeking out new projects. Participate in selected marketing and business development endeavors, contributing to the creation of fee proposals. Develop and nurture positive relationships with consultants, contractors, and relevant agencies.
Qualifications- Architectural registration required with current license; NCARB registration preferred.
- Bachelor’s Degree in Architecture or equivalent;
Master’s degree preferred. - 8–15 years of experience as Project Architect or Project Management in an AEC firm.
- Commercial, Healthcare or Government project experience.
- Revit proficiency.
- Deltek experience is a plus.
